About Houston, AR

Houston is a small community in Arkansas with a population of 218 residents. The median household income is $51,250 per year, which is near the national average. The median age in Houston is 25.5 years.

Housing in Houston has a median home value of $89,400 and median monthly rent of $844. Of the 103 total housing units, the majority are owner-occupied, with 39 owner-occupied and 28 renter-occupied units.

The unemployment rate in Houston is 0.0% and the poverty rate is 22.9%. 16.1% of resid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 30.3 minutes.

Cost of Living in Houston, AR

Compared to national averages, Houston has a median household income of $51,250 (32%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$89,400, which is 63% below the national median. Monthly rent at $844 is 27% below the US average of $1,163. Within Arkansas, Houston's income is 2% below the state average of $52,241, and home values are 29% below the state median of $125,457.
